LeetCode 40. Combination Sum II

来源:互联网 发布:断网软件下载 编辑:程序博客网 时间:2024/05/11 05:47


Given a collection of candidate numbers (C) and a target number (T), find all unique combinations in C where the candidate numbers sums to T.

Each number in C may only be used once in the combination.

Note:

  • All numbers (including target) will be positive integers.
  • The solution set must not contain duplicate combinations.

For example, given candidate set [10, 1, 2, 7, 6, 1, 5] and target 8
A solution set is: 

[  [1, 7],  [1, 2, 5],  [2, 6],  [1, 1, 6]]
class Solution {public:vector<vector<int>> combinationSum2(vector<int>& candidates, int target) {sort(candidates.begin(),candidates.end());vector<int> temp;vector<vector<int>> result;myComb2(candidates,target,0,temp,result);return result;}void myComb2(vector<int>& candidates, int target,int index,vector<int> & temp,vector<vector<int>> & result){//        if(target < 0) return;if(target == 0){//            temp.push_back(candidates[index]);result.push_back(temp);return;}for(int i = index; i < candidates.size() && target >= candidates[i]; i ++){if((i == index) || (candidates[i] != candidates[i - 1])){temp.push_back(candidates[i]);myComb2(candidates,target - candidates[i],i + 1,temp,result);temp.pop_back();}}}};
